Microsoft Administrator: The contractor shall provide a resident Microsoft Administrator as per the following roles, responsibilities, and minimum qualifications. Roles & Responsibilities:

  • Install and configure Microsoft OS and various applications in a Microsoft environment.
  • Management and administration of applications running on a Microsoft server environment.
  • Maintain & enhance existing system administrator tools.
  • Diagnose and isolate operating system, server-side networking, and application-related problems.
  • Maintain effective communications with the IT team and other support organizations.
  • Provide system backup support including user side, scripts, backup software, and web-based monitoring tools.
  • Assist with reporting metrics on system performance, stability, and utilization in both on-premises and cloud environments.
  • Possess a high level of technical knowledge regarding Windows server setup, deployment, and maintenance for Azure Cloud environment & on-premise. Execute best practices and techniques to maintain and enhance information security.
  • Build the server's back-end architecture.
  • Directly install and maintain Windows-based programs. Design, develop, test, maintain & document custom scripts to automate support processes where applicable.
  • Provide design, development, testing, maintenance, delivery, and support for the full life cycle of activities related to systems and subscriptions in Azure Cloud environment & on-premise.
  • Manage applications, services, data, devices, and users across Microsoft 365 services.
  • Configure, manage, and monitor Microsoft 365 services.
  • Conduct system maintenance activities, review error logs, user-reported errors, and identify stable and reliable solutions.
  • Monitor performance to reduce interruptions and server crashes.
  • Develop proactive solutions when issues or bugs are identified that affect server performance.
  • Perform system backups as required by corporate policy and execute quick recovery in case of crash or outage.
  • Maintain system security by identifying faults and vulnerabilities within the server's architecture.
  • Possess adequate knowledge of viruses and other sources of server vulnerability. Develop and deploy protection measures.
Skills Minimum Qualifications: University Degree in Computer Science / Electronics. ITIL Foundation Certified. CISCO Certified Network Associate (CCNA) certified with knowledge of NetApp Storage. Microsoft certification: Azure Administrator Associate OR Microsoft 365 certification: Enterprise Administrator Expert. #J-18808-Ljbffr
